In the world of modern plumbing and fluid control mechanisms, the 3 way ball valve stands out as a versatile and essential component. Its unique design allows for improved flow control and distribution, making it a popular choice across various industries. The 3 way ball valve operates by enabling the user to control the flow of liquids or gases through three ports. This can be done simultaneously or directed solely through one path, offering a dynamic range of applications.

The expertise in selecting and using a 3 way ball valve hinges on understanding its operational advantages and nuances. These valves are primarily utilized in applications requiring the redirection of flow. Unlike the traditional ball valves, which control flow through a single path, the 3 way ball valve can facilitate multiple flow patterns such as the ‘L’ or ‘T’ shaped configurations. This makes them ideal in complex plumbing systems that demand flexibility and precision in flow management.
A key benefit of using a 3 way ball valve is its ability to streamline processes by eliminating the need for multiple valves. This reduction not only cuts down on space usage but also minimizes the complexity of maintenance—fewer parts mean fewer potential points of failure. Moreover, the seamless operation of 3 way ball valves, characterized by minimal pressure drops and quick shut-off capabilities, enhances system efficiency, leading to cost savings over time. Its compact design further supports applications in limited spaces without compromising on performance.

Industries such as chemical processing, pharmaceuticals, oil and gas, and food and beverage production, regularly employ these valves to manage precise flow requirements and maintain system integrity under varying conditions. The choice of materials, particularly stainless steel or PVC, bolsters their robustness and resistance to corrosive substances or extreme temperatures, underscoring their reliability and broad industrial applicability.

Evaluating criteria such as material compatibility, pressure ratings, temperature ranges, and connector types is essential in tailoring the valve to match operation-specific requirements.
